About
Sound Novel Tsukuuru 2 is a game creation toolkit that allows the user to create their own sound novel adventure games. It is part of ASCII's Tsukuuru series of such software packages, and a follow-up to the prior Super Famicom edition. It allows the player to write the text of their story, choose background and character graphics, then add music, sound effects, and visual effects from a large variety of premade assets.
